Foodpanda Bangladesh, the largest online food delivery platform of the country, recently announced a new campaign.
The much-vaunted “Happy Hour” campaign makes a return. The name is derived from overseas restaurants that offer enticing deals everyday during a selected time period everyday. Similarly, foodpanda Bangladesh offers customers the opportunity to avail free delivery on top of other mouthwatering deals for 3 hours everyday. The customers can order from their favorite restaurants without any extra cost of delivery during the “Happy Hour” timeframe. From 3pm-6pm everyday, each and every customer get their delivery fee waived on their orders. No vouchers are required to avail this service and it is an automatic process.
foodpanda, a venture of Rocket Internet, is an online food ordering portal headquartered in Berlin, which allows people to choose and order from a wide range of restaurants available around their neighborhood. At present, foodpanda is operating in more than 40 countries across five continents, and in 3 cities in Bangladesh (Dhaka, Chittagong and Sylhet). foodpanda started its journey in Bangladesh on December 2013.
